Permits

An application for a permit to light fire is made through the local fire warden.

The fire warden may impose conditions on a permit to reduce unwanted risk or nuisance to other people, property or to the environment and may refuse to issue a permit if they believe appropriate safety measures cannot be achieved.

We also have a local law prohibiting the lighting or maintaining of certain fires. Written permission may be required in order to receive a permit.

Fire danger ratings

Fire danger ratings are used as a trigger for the level of advice and messaging to the community when a fire starts.
